Explanation:
Dividing by a fraction is equivalent to multiplying by its reciprocal (flipping it upside down).
Take the reciprocal of 4/5, which is 5/4.
Multiply 7 by 5/4.
So, 7 ÷ 4/5 is the same as 7 * 5/4:
(7 * 5) / 4 = 35/4.
Now, you can simplify the fraction:
35/4 = 8 3/4.
So, 7 ÷ 4/5 equals 8 3/4 or 8.75 as a decimal.
